Specifications

  • Microcontroller architecture: ARM Cortex-M0+
  • Flash memory: 16KB
  • SRAM: 4KB
  • Operating voltage: 1.62V to 3.63V
  • Maximum operating frequency: 48MHz
  • Digital I/O pins: 20
  • Analog input channels: 6
  • Communication interfaces: UART, SPI, I2C, USB
  • Operating temperature range: -40°C to +85°C

Functional Features

ATSAMD20E16B-AU offers several functional features that enhance its performance and versatility. Some of these features include:

  • Advanced power management for efficient energy usage
  • Multiple communication interfaces for seamless connectivity
  • Integrated analog-to-digital converters for precise measurements
  • Timers and counters for accurate timing operations
  • Interrupt handling capabilities for real-time responsiveness

Advantages and Disadvantages

Advantages

  • Low power consumption extends battery life in portable devices.
  • High-performance processor enables fast and efficient data processing.
  • Versatile peripherals allow for a wide range of applications.
  • Small form factor saves space in compact designs.

Disadvantages

  • Limited memory capacity may restrict the complexity of applications.
  • Lack of certain specialized peripherals may require additional external components in some cases.

Working Principles

ATSAMD20E16B-AU operates based on the principles of microcontroller architecture. It executes instructions stored in its flash memory, processes data, and interacts with external devices through its various peripherals. The ARM Cortex-M0+ processor at its core ensures efficient execution of tasks.
